Here are the correct responses for each of your questions:
1. **Which statement about energy is correct?**
- **Correct answer:** There are many types of energy. Energy can be light energy, sound energy, thermal energy, chemical energy, and electrical energy.
2. **How do electrons flow through an electric circuit?**
- **Correct answer:** The electrons flow out of the negative end of the battery, through the wires of the circuit, and back into the positive end of the battery.
3. **In an electric circuit, which of these is the load?**
- **Correct answer:** fan
4. **A team of students is building an electric circuit with a light bulb, battery, and switch. Which is the best description of the circuit when it is complete?**
- **Correct answer:** The circuit has all of the necessary parts: battery, wires, load, and switch.
5. **Imagine a string of holiday lights, with many bulbs connected to each other by wires. One bulb burns out, causing the bulbs next on the string not to work either. What type of circuit must the holiday lights be using?**
- **Correct answer:** series
